Connect, collaborate, and learn alongside your peers in the Instructure Community.
Sign in to enhance your access to articles, forums, and events—and to participate by sharing insights, engaging in discussions, and connecting with your network of edtech peers.
Today I got emails from students asking me where my videos have gone. As it turns out, Canvas stripped the IFRAMEs which used to embed a Youtube video, of the SRC-element. Now all I get is empty IFRAMEs. ('<iframe width="560" height="314" loading="lazy" allowfullscreen="allowfullscreen"></iframe>') I only checked about 10…
At Instructure, we’re more committed than ever to building products that are useful, transparent, and aligned with the privacy expectations of the customers and communities we serve. As part of that commitment, Instructure will be implementing cookies to understand product usage patterns for the purpose of improving the…
As of the last week or so, the Rich Content Editor is stripping border-radius from inline styles whenever a page is saved. Pages built earlier still have it (so it's not the stored content), but the moment a page is saved through the editor, every border-radius is removed from the HTML. This looks like a regression,…
I'm trying to use the Enhanced Rubrics import feature, but I'm struggling to find documentation on the expected CSV format. The guide states: "To avoid import errors, make sure the format aligns with the rubric (i.e., criterion name, rating name, and corresponding points)." However, this doesn't provide enough detail for…
In Speedgrader, instructors need to scroll back to the top after selecting points in a rubric to view the rubric score. Is there a way to have the total points selected appear next to the Submit button so it is easy to find without having to scroll up and down in Speedgrader? Thank you!
Every great InstructureCon has a soundtrack. Whether it's the song that gets you pumped before a keynote, the anthem of a successful implementation, or the tune that perfectly captures the energy of connecting with fellow educators, music has a way of bringing people together. We've kicked things off with an InstructureCon…
Release notes outline upcoming customer-impacting changes that are expected to be displayed in production environments. Please note that features considered for future development are not included in the notes. Canvas Catalog is an all-in-one learning solution that integrates with the Canvas LMS as a course registration…
We have two updates to the Community this month: a Classic Rich Content Editor option for composing and editing content, and a refreshed top navigation to make Community resources easier to find. Classic Rich Content Editor We've switched the Community editor from the minimal Rich Content Editor to the Classic Rich Content…
Release notes outline upcoming customer-impacting changes that are expected to be displayed in production environments. Please note that features considered for future development are not included in the notes. Updated Standards Publish Type Subject Standards Document Adoption Year Implementation Year Publish Time Full…
Wondering if admin announcements are avail (or planned) for CD2? The announcements API only presently supports courses. It's a rather niche query but thought I'd check as I didn't find anything in [canvas].[discussion_topics] /[canvas].[discussion_entries].
Hi everyone, I'm exploring some changes to how the DAP Query API handles schemas, and I want to hear from you before we go too far down any path. Here's the situation. The DAP schema today is fairly sophisticated. It defines specific enum values, type constraints, and so on. That gives you a strong data contract, but it…
Sometimes the smallest sessions deliver the biggest tips. Four sessions in, and Prompt Party has settled into its own rhythm. Some weeks the room is packed and the demos run long. Some weeks, like this one, the crowd is cozier and the conversation goes deeper. Both are good. Both produce the kind of prompts you actually…
Canvas deploys contain code changes that are intended to fix bugs, improve performance, and prepare for new features. These deploys take place every two weeks and can be tested in the beta environment before the production deploy date indicated in the title of this document. Visit the Canvas Collaborative Roadmap to…
Welcome to the Instructure Community Weekly Highlights blog! Every Monday, we will update you with all the goings-on in the Instructure world from the previous week: community updates, product updates, new blogs to read, and everything else you'll need to know will be here! Community Content Developers Accessibility…
Hello, We just started with Parchment, we have used Badgr in the past. Our badge is showing up as the Canvas icon in LinkedIn rather than the actual institution created badge. Is there a setting that we are missing? We set this up with Canvas support. Thanks.
Does anyone know how I can transfer one of my canvas course modules to a personal account? I am moving school districts and don't have my new login credentials yet for the new district but will be shut off from the old as soon as I resign. It's only one or two courses and I only need the modules I created over the years. I…
Hi all, With the forthcoming deprecation of Canvas ePortfolios, I'm wondering if anyone's invented an automated way to download and archive ZIP files of all the ePortfolios in Canvas. There doesn't seem to be an exposed API endpoint to trigger the ZIP process, nor to download the resulting file. Has anyone made headway on…
Hi Canvas community, I've built a free, open-source Chrome extension called AssisT that works natively on Canvas without any admin configuration - students install it themselves from the Chrome Web Store and it auto-activates on *.instructure.com pages. What it adds: Text-to-speech with word-by-word synchronized…
Will there be more dyslexia fonts added to the dyslexia friendly option tool
Hi! I've seen this question asked over the years and have never seen an answer to it beyond "have students follow the video guide." Every quarter I have a couple of students who can't access the peer papers they've been assigned to review. I can see that they've been assigned papers to review, and so can Canvas support. A…
Hi, Has anyone pursued establishing an on-site/on-campus backup of their Canvas instance (updated and ultimately similarly functional to the Beta or Test instances provided when Instructure hosts your LMS in AWS)?
The Non Credit side of our institution has users self enroll in their course, they want us to run a script daily that ends any new enrollments access after 30 days. I found this end point for user enrollment end time, but in my testing, the user still had access despite their enrollment being past the end date. Do the…
My team is currently going through the different LTIs/APIs we have installed in our Canvas instance and making sure we have a full list of what permissions each one has, what information it gives/receives, etc. However, the list of LTIs/APIs is contradictory - the new Apps page has a Monitor tab which lists launches of…
Has anyone else had issues with an influx of duplicate users in Canvas? Ours is currently in the form of an email that already exists, becoming a new user - and not automatically merging with the user ID with the same email that also is linked to our SIS ID correctly as well. For example, user 1 is xyz@gmail.com without a…
The LTI external tool we develop displays user avatars. These are taken from the LTI NRPS membership container, specifically the picture property for each class member (see the spec). Recently, the avatars for users who haven't uploaded a profile picture are broken. The issue is that the default avatar URL in the picture…
Whether you’re new to Canvas or looking to expand your skills, each Klatch session offers a welcoming space to share ideas, ask questions, and learn from one another. As a K12 Canvas Admin and Technology Instructional Specialist, I am passionate about helping teachers simplify their workflow, make the most of their time,…
The Canvas Klatch is an online office hour open to all members of the Instructure Community. It started as an office hour for the courses I teach for CVC@ONE: Introduction to Teaching with Canvas Advanced Techniques with Canvas Online Teaching and Design Equity & Culturally Responsive Online Teaching Humanizing Online…
We want to ensure you don’t miss the very first Prompt Party - a live, interactive session designed to help you explore IgniteAI Agent in a way that actually clicks. This isn’t a webinar. This is a working session. What to expect In this kickoff event, you’ll see real prompts in action from educators who are already…
Great Canvas courses don’t happen by accident—they are intentionally designed. Research shows that thoughtful design is the key to stronger engagement and student success. Join the Cidi Labs team on June 11th at 11am MT as we distill the most impactful lessons from our popular Design Matters series into practical, no-code…
Join Instructure and SCICU for a practical, forward-looking conversation on how colleges and universities can embrace AI to become truly future-ready. In this one-hour webinar, Zach Pendleton, Chief Architect at Instructure, and Dr. Toni Muhammad, Provost at Allen University, will explore how AI is transforming the higher…
The Instructure Community Developers Group is gathering to meet some fellow developers of Canvas customizations and external tool integrations. Discuss projects you're working on, success stories of past projects, and things you may be struggling with. Request to join the Instructure Community Developers Google Group to…